MicrobiomeR

MicrobiomeR: An R Package for Simplified and Standardized Microbiome Analysis Workflows - Published in JOSS (2019)

https://github.com/vallenderlab/microbiomer

Science Score: 100.0%

This score indicates how likely this project is to be science-related based on various indicators:

  • CITATION.cff file
    Found CITATION.cff file
  • codemeta.json file
    Found codemeta.json file
  • .zenodo.json file
    Found .zenodo.json file
  • DOI references
    Found 4 DOI reference(s) in README and JOSS metadata
  • Academic publication links
    Links to: joss.theoj.org
  • Committers with academic emails
    1 of 5 committers (20.0%) from academic institutions
  • Institutional organization owner
  • JOSS paper metadata
    Published in Journal of Open Source Software

Keywords

alpha-diversity beta-diversity bioinformatics color-palette comprehensive metacoder metagenomics microbial-genomics microbiology microbiome microbiome-analysis pcoa permanova phyloseq r rstats visualization
Last synced: 4 months ago · JSON representation ·

Repository

A comprehensive and customizable R package for microbiome analysis.

Basic Info
Statistics
  • Stars: 23
  • Watchers: 3
  • Forks: 4
  • Open Issues: 16
  • Releases: 8
Topics
alpha-diversity beta-diversity bioinformatics color-palette comprehensive metacoder metagenomics microbial-genomics microbiology microbiome microbiome-analysis pcoa permanova phyloseq r rstats visualization
Created over 7 years ago · Last pushed 5 months ago
Metadata Files
Readme Changelog Contributing License Code of conduct Citation

README.md

Build Status lifecycle Coverage status DOI

MicrobiomeR

An R package for microbiome analysis that incorporates phyloseq, metacoder, taxa, and microbiome in order to standardize and simplify common microbiome workflows.

Installation

We are currently not on CRAN or Bioconductor:

r library(devtools) # Load the devtools package install_github("vallenderlab/MicrobiomeR") # Install the package

Please visit https://microbiomer.vallenderlab.org/ for extensive documentation of the package.

Workflow Features

  • Standardization of data wrangling.
    • Phyloseq for data import.
    • Taxa for the primary data object (Taxmap).
    • Proprietary data formatting and validation.
  • Phyloseq inspired filtering for taxa::taxmap objects.
    • Metacoder/taxa for mainstream filtering.
    • Proprietary basic filtering for samples, taxonomies, and OTUs.
    • Proprietary advanced filtering (phyloseq-style).
    • Other Proprietary filtering functions for observation data.
  • Metacoder enabled statistical analysis functions.
  • Various visualization options.
    • Output Directories
    • Color Palettes
    • Heat Trees
    • Correlation Plots
    • Stacked Bar Plot
    • Alpha Diversity Plot
    • Ordination Plot

Contributing to MicrobiomeR

  • Our code style is based on Google's R style developed by Hadley Wickham.
  • Please note that the MicrobiomeR project is released with a Contributor Code of Conduct. By contributing to this project, you agree to abide by its terms.
  • View our contributing documentation for more details.

Owner

  • Name: Vallender Lab
  • Login: vallenderlab
  • Kind: organization
  • Email: vallenderlab@ummc.onmicrosoft.com

Data and software created and/or published by the Vallender Lab

JOSS Publication

MicrobiomeR: An R Package for Simplified and Standardized Microbiome Analysis Workflows
Published
March 31, 2019
Volume 4, Issue 35, Page 1299
Authors
Robert A. Gilmore ORCID
Department of Neurobiology, University of Mississippi Medical Center, Jackson, MS 39216, USA
Shaurita Hutchins ORCID
Department of Neurobiology, University of Mississippi Medical Center, Jackson, MS 39216, USA
Xiao Zhang ORCID
Department of Neurobiology, University of Mississippi Medical Center, Jackson, MS 39216, USA
Eric Vallender ORCID
Department of Neurobiology, University of Mississippi Medical Center, Jackson, MS 39216, USA
Editor
Lorena Pantano ORCID
Tags
bioinformatics microbiome taxonomy

Citation (CITATION.cff)

cff-version: 1.2.0
message: "If you use MicrobiomeR, please cite the following publication."
title: "MicrobiomeR"
version: 1.0.0
doi: 10.21105/joss.01299
date-released: 2019-03-31
url: "https://doi.org/10.21105/joss.01299"
authors:
  - family-names: "Gilmore"
    given-names: "Robert A."
    orcid: "https://orcid.org/0000-0001-8096-0180"
  - family-names: "Hutchins"
    given-names: "Shaurita"
    orcid: "https://orcid.org/0000-0002-7687-0059"
  - family-names: "Zhang"
    given-names: "Xiao"
    orcid: "https://orcid.org/0000-0001-5710-6496"
  - family-names: "Vallender"
    given-names: "Eric"
    orcid: "https://orcid.org/0000-0003-3506-0540"

preferred-citation:
  type: article
  title: "MicrobiomeR: An R Package for Simplified and Standardized Microbiome Analysis Workflows"
  authors:
    - family-names: "Gilmore"
      given-names: "Robert A."
      orcid: "https://orcid.org/0000-0001-8096-0180"
    - family-names: "Hutchins"
      given-names: "Shaurita"
      orcid: "https://orcid.org/0000-0002-7687-0059"
    - family-names: "Zhang"
      given-names: "Xiao"
      orcid: "https://orcid.org/0000-0001-5710-6496"
    - family-names: "Vallender"
      given-names: "Eric"
      orcid: "https://orcid.org/0000-0003-3506-0540"
  journal: "Journal of Open Source Software"
  volume: 4
  issue: 35
  start: 1299
  doi: "10.21105/joss.01299"
  year: 2019
  month: 3
  url: "https://doi.org/10.21105/joss.01299"

GitHub Events

Total
  • Issues event: 1
  • Watch event: 3
  • Issue comment event: 2
  • Push event: 1
  • Pull request event: 2
Last Year
  • Issues event: 1
  • Watch event: 3
  • Issue comment event: 2
  • Push event: 1
  • Pull request event: 2

Committers

Last synced: 5 months ago

All Time
  • Total Commits: 844
  • Total Committers: 5
  • Avg Commits per committer: 168.8
  • Development Distribution Score (DDS): 0.341
Past Year
  • Commits: 0
  • Committers: 0
  • Avg Commits per committer: 0.0
  • Development Distribution Score (DDS): 0.0
Top Committers
Name Email Commits
grabear r****7@g****m 556
sdhutchins m****s@g****m 273
sdhutchins s****s@o****m 10
Shaurita Hutchins s****2@u****u 3
grabear r****e@g****m 2
Committer Domains (Top 20 + Academic)
umc.edu: 1

Issues and Pull Requests

Last synced: 4 months ago

All Time
  • Total issues: 42
  • Total pull requests: 59
  • Average time to close issues: 2 months
  • Average time to close pull requests: about 21 hours
  • Total issue authors: 8
  • Total pull request authors: 2
  • Average comments per issue: 4.36
  • Average comments per pull request: 1.46
  • Merged pull requests: 54
  • Bot issues: 0
  • Bot pull requests: 0
Past Year
  • Issues: 0
  • Pull requests: 1
  • Average time to close issues: N/A
  • Average time to close pull requests: N/A
  • Issue authors: 0
  • Pull request authors: 1
  • Average comments per issue: 0
  • Average comments per pull request: 0.0
  • Merged pull requests: 0
  • Bot issues: 0
  • Bot pull requests: 0
Top Authors
Issue Authors
  • grabear (26)
  • sdhutchins (10)
  • avportal (1)
  • tulsijoishy (1)
  • sielerjm (1)
  • tboonf (1)
  • cafferychen777 (1)
  • ghost (1)
Pull Request Authors
  • grabear (31)
  • sdhutchins (29)
Top Labels
Issue Labels
Status: In Progress :construction: :construction: (12) Type: Discussion :speech_balloon: (11) Type: Enhancement :heart: (10) Priority: Critical :fire::fire::fire::fire: (9) Type: Bug :beetle: :beetle: :beetle: :beetle: (7) Priority: Medium :fire::fire: (6) Type: Documentation :page_facing_up: (6) Status: Review Needed :eye: :eye: (5) Type: Maintenance :wrench: (5) Status: Completed :checkered_flag::checkered_flag: (5) Priority: High :fire::fire::fire: (4) Status: Available :seat: (4) Status: On Hold :zzz: :zzz: (4) Epic (3) Type: Feature 🎥 (3) Type: Question :question: (2) Status: Help Wanted :sos: (2) Priority: Low :fire: (2) :pushpin: Status: Pending :pushpin: (1) Type: Duplicate :memo::memo::memo: (1) :skull: Status: Abandoned :skull: (1) Status: Revision Needed :hammer_and_wrench: (1) Beginner Friendly (1)
Pull Request Labels
Type: Maintenance :wrench: (9) Status: Review Needed :eye: :eye: (7) Priority: Critical :fire::fire::fire::fire: (6) Type: Documentation :page_facing_up: (6) Type: Feature 🎥 (5) Type: Enhancement :heart: (4) Priority: High :fire::fire::fire: (4) Type: Bug :beetle: :beetle: :beetle: :beetle: (3) Priority: Medium :fire::fire: (3) Status: In Progress :construction: :construction: (3) Epic (1) Status: Completed :checkered_flag::checkered_flag: (1) Priority: Low :fire: (1)